Jamal Musiala working to come back stronger from injury
"I think you learn a lot during an injury, For example, I see how much fun you normally have and how much I love football. And you have the time to calmly look at everything you can do better. You don't have that time to think about everything on the pitch. And obviously I want to come back better."
"You can see how well we're playing, how much fun everyone's having. I want to be a part of that and back on the pitch, also with Phonzy. We want to have fun after our injuries and make sure we win a lot as a team."
"I've been with my family almost the whole time since my injury. They've helped me a lot, also to be able to switch off from everything."
Jamal Musiala has been sidelined since breaking his leg and ankle at the FIFA Club World Cup and is working with fitness coaches on his recovery. Musiala says injury offers time to reflect, appreciate football and identify areas for improvement, and he wants to return better. He has been recovering alongside Alphonso Davies and Hiroki Ito, with the three players motivating each other daily. Musiala enjoys music, spends downtime with family and plays video games while watching Bayern achieve ten wins from ten matches so far this season.
